DFDS’ outlook improves as ferry trade reopens
The Danish ferry operator said freight volumes picked up faster than expected and passengers were returning to reopened routes. But travel restrictions continued to bite, with passenger revenue down 86% in the second quarter
DFDS reported a slim profit and cautious optimism as passenger travel in Europe restarted and the fall in freight volumes slowed. But last-minute bookings meant it was uncertain if this would last, with travel tied to economic recoveries
